Fast Motion Estimation with Multilevel Successive Elimination Algorithm and Early Termination for H.264/AVC Video Coding
In this paper, we present a new fast motion estimation algorithm suitable for H.264/AVC encoding systems by combining a multilevel successive elimination algorithm with early termination (MSEAET). Firstly, based on an insight in pyramid structure defined in the standard, we apply the multilevel successive elimination algorithm into blocks larger than 8×8 pixels. By using the sum norms of the blocks and the sub-blocks, tighter and tighter decision boundaries can be obtained for eliminating the unnecessary search positions. According to statistical analysis of the ratedistortion mode decision, an early termination principle is used to judge whether it is necessary to continue the searching process for the other blocks smaller than 8×8 pixels. The efficiency of the proposed algorithm compared with a full search algorithm and a fast search algorithm is verified by simulation results.
